Flood relief in Anuradhapura &
Batticaloa
Alliance Development Trust involved itself by helping and providing families with dry rations.
Firstly the ADT team with the help
of the Pastors Assembly of Raja Rata and the Divisional Secretariat in Thirukkoil,
visited Katiyawa and Pokunugama in the Anuradhapura District and Thirukkovil in
the Batticaloa District.
More than 4000 displaced families were mainly assisted by other humanitarian agencies. ADT identified 49 families from Anuradhapura District and more than 500 families from the Batticaloa District who had not received help from other agencies and were in dire need of food and relief. ADT provided them dry food packs consisting of
Rice 5Kgs
We followed our standard procurement
procedure and procured them in the respective locations.
Though transportation of relief to
the needy people was difficult due to the security situation in the country, with
the help of the Pastors Assembly of Raja Rata and the Divisional Secretariat in
Thirukkoil we were able to deliver the goods with minimal delay.
Our food relief packs brought smiles
and a sense of renewed hope in everyone’s faces. A woman from Thirukkovil said
“Thank You for the dry ration packs. We don’t have any other way to find food. Now
I can manage to feed my family at least for a few days.” Whilst a man from
Anuradhapura said “We thank you so much for this food pack. I don’t know when
we will be able to get back to normal. Hope we will get back to normal soon and
once again I thank you for this food pack”.
Co
ordination, Monitoring and Finances
The relief coordination activities, monitoring
and finances in the Anuradhapura District was led by Pastor Lionel Piyatissa
whilst the relief coordination activities, monitoring finances, and activities
such as
packing, transporting and distribution in the Batticaloa District was
led by the Volunteers and the ADT
staff in Batticaloa.
The distribution was monitored by the Divisional Secretariat in Thirukkovil with the representation of Government servants and the Assistant Divisional Secretary at the camp.
All names and details of the people who received the food packs were
recorded.
